BBMAK: Back Here!

A review for BBMAK's Gramercy Theater show in NYC

Last Night, the night of November 13th, Liverpool pop trio BBMAK brought their Nostalgia fueled acoustic set to the Gramercy theater, in Manhattan. The New York City show was their first show in the united states in nearly fifteen years, and what an amazing comeback it was. Playing all their infectiously catchy fan favorites such as "I'm not in love", "Still on your Side", "Unpredictable", opening with "out of my Heart" and closing with "Get You Through The Night", the group of English boys left a crowd of a couple hundred fans singing along to every song they played. "It feels like 2000 again", cheered lead guitarist Stephen McnNally,and with the still gorgeous harmonies on the more raw renditions of their classic tunes gracing the night, I'm sure everyone in that crowd could agree. Fans both new and old were left dancing and singing along.
The group also peppered in some excellent covers of Extreme's 80s ballad, "More Than Words" and Daft Punk's dance hall groove, "Get Lucky", both of which they made uniquely their own with their iconic vocal harmonies. Adding in their Johnny Rzeznik (Goo Goo Dolls Vocalist) collab song "always Know where you are", an encore set composed of "The Ghost of You and me" and "Back Here", and even a brand new song, titled "Bullet Train" made for a perfect set list.
Thats right! Brand New BBMAK. After playing the new track, the group announced that they were, "Back, and back for good this time". The new song was a great taste of whats to come for BBMAK, as they mentioned that they have a new album in the works, anticipated to be released sometime in 2018. With that exciting news to sit on for a little while, on could say that Stephen Mcnally, Christian Burns, and Mark Barry really are "Back Here".
All in all, BBMAK put on an incredibly captivating and intimate throwback show.
